Months to avoid

MonthWhy
Januaryextremely wet (23 rain days)
Februaryextremely wet (23 rain days)
Marchextremely wet (24 rain days)
Aprilextremely wet (21 rain days)
Mayvery wet (16 rain days)
Octoberextremely wet (23 rain days)
Novemberextremely wet (26 rain days)
Decemberextremely wet (25 rain days)

What to expect in the worst months

January. 23 rain days out of 31 means roughly 74% of days see measurable rainfall — plan flexible indoor backups for every outdoor day.

February. 23 rain days out of 28 means roughly 82% of days see measurable rainfall — plan flexible indoor backups for every outdoor day.

March. 24 rain days out of 31 means roughly 77% of days see measurable rainfall — plan flexible indoor backups for every outdoor day.

Better times to go

Better months: June (20°C, 11 rain days) · July (20°C, 10 rain days) · August (22°C, 11 rain days)
